Pavement installation services involve preparing the ground and laying durable surfaces such as asphalt or concrete to create smooth, stable areas for parking, driveways, walkways, and other property features. These services typically include site assessment, excavation, grading, and the laying of new pavement, ensuring the finished surface is level and properly supported. Professional contractors focus on quality workmanship to provide long-lasting results that can withstand regular use and weather conditions.

This service helps address common problems like cracked or uneven surfaces, potholes, and drainage issues that can develop over time. Damaged pavement not only detracts from the appearance of a property but can also pose safety hazards and lead to further deterioration if not repaired or replaced. Pavement installation can restore functionality, improve safety, and enhance curb appeal, making it a practical solution for property owners facing deteriorated or inadequate surfaces.

The overview below groups typical Pavement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- minor patching or crack filling typically costs between $250 and $600 for many routine jobs. These projects are usually straightforward and fall within the lower to mid-range of pricing. Fewer repairs will push into the higher end of this spectrum.

Driveway Resurfacing - resurfacing a standard driveway generally ranges from $1,000 to $3,000, depending on size and materials. Many projects land in the middle of this range, with larger or more complex surfaces reaching higher costs.

Full Pavement Replacement - complete removal and replacement of pavement can cost from $4,000 to $8,000 or more for larger areas. Larger, more intricate projects tend to be at the higher end of this spectrum, while smaller replacements stay closer to the lower range.

Commercial Pavement Projects - large-scale commercial installations often start around $10,000 and can exceed $50,000 depending on scope and specifications. Many projects fall into the mid to upper tiers, with very extensive jobs reaching the highest cost brackets.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ing pavement installation service providers, it is important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should look for local contractors who have a proven track record of completing pavement work comparable in scope and complexity. Asking about the types of surfaces they have installed and the environments they have worked in can provide insight into their familiarity with different materials and conditions. An experienced service provider is more likely to understand potential challenges and deliver results that meet expectations.

Clear written expectations are essential for a smooth project process. Homeowners should seek out local pros who can provide detailed estimates, including the scope of work, materials used, and any specific responsibilities. Having this information in writing helps ensure both parties are aligned on what will be delivered, reducing misunderstandings later on. It is also beneficial to discuss the project timeline and any necessary preparations to establish a shared understanding of the process from start to finish.
